Emerald Park is a park in North Carolina, at a modelled 21 m. The Hill stands 20 m to the northeast, 5.2 miles off. The nearest named place is Winterville Museum, a museum 2.5 miles away. Tar Heel Trace passes 18 miles off.

Months averaging 50–80 °F: Mar–Jun, Aug–Nov.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°F | 43 | 46 | 53 | 62 | 70 | 77 | 81 | 79 | 74 | 63 | 53 | 46 |
| Precip in | 3.9 | 3.3 | 4.2 | 3.8 | 4.0 | 4.4 | 5.9 | 6.0 | 7.3 | 3.6 | 3.4 | 3.6 |
1991–2020 U.S. Climate Normals, NOAA NCEI — Greenville, 7 mi away.
